Publication
Oxygen was released on September 29, 1998[12]. Oxygen's place of publication is recorded as United States[7]. Oxygen's language of work or name is recorded as English[9]. Oxygen's genre is pop music[4]. Oxygen is part of Wild Orchid's albums in chronological order[8]. Recorded distribution format include compact disc[10] and music streaming[11].
